基于对数流形特征的PolSAR图像舰船目标检测方法研究
杨子渊1, 党文鹏2, 陈佳俊1, 刘  涛1, 刘立国1
1.海军工程大学;2.中科卫星科技集团有限公司
摘要:
针对极化合成孔径雷达(PolSAR)舰船目标检测中复杂海况下欧氏线性处理存在的检测性能下降问题,提出了一种基于对数流形特征的扰动抑制与舰船目标检测方法。首先,利用对数欧几里得映射(LEM)将极化协方差矩阵(PCM)从弯曲的黎曼流形投影至平直切空间,通过对数运算的压缩特性抑制重尾分布并克服欧氏膨胀效应;其次,提取切空间中独立且完备的9维实值以增强表征能力;在此基础上,分别针对目标PCM已知与未知两种典型场景,构建了对数流形最优极化检测器(LE-OPD)与对数流形极化白化检测器(LE-PWD)。仿真与实测数据表明,所提方法在Wishart、K 分布、G0分布及真实混合杂波背景下均能保持优异的检测性能。
关键词:  极化合成孔径雷达  舰船检测  对数欧几里得映射  黎曼流形

Ship Target Detection in PolSAR Images Based on Log-Euclidean Manifold Features
Abstract:
To address the performance degradation issue caused by Euclidean linear processing in Polarimetric Synthetic Aperture Radar (PolSAR) ship target detection under complex sea conditions, a novel PolSAR disturbance suppression and ship target detection method based on Log-Euclidean manifold features is proposed. First, Log-Euclidean Mapping (LEM) is used to project the Polarimetric Covariance Matrix (PCM) from a curved Riemannian manifold to a flat tangent space, where the compression property of the logarithmic operation suppresses heavy-tailed distributions and overcomes the Euclidean expansion effect. Second, a set of independent and complete 9-dimensional real-valued features is extracted from the tangent space to enhance representation capability. On this basis, for the two typical scenarios where the target PCM is known or unknown, the Log-Euclidean Optimal Polarimetric Detector (LE-OPD) and the Log-Euclidean Polarimetric Whitening Detector (LE-PWD) are constructed, respectively. Simulation and real data experiments demonstrate that the proposed method maintains excellent detection performance under Wishart, K-distribution, G0-distribution, and real mixed clutter backgrounds.
Key words:  polarimetric synthetic aperture radar  ship detection  log-Euclidean mapping  Riemannian manifold
